Sharing links don’t work

Like lots of people I downloaded TCSNewYorkCityMarathon to track a friend running in the marathon today. I ran into a problem when I tried to share a tracking link and it generated an Invalid Dynamic Link error from Firebase. I wanted to submit feedback to TCSNewYorkCityMarathon developer but there wasn’t a way to do that from TCSNewYorkCityMarathon that I could find. There was a form to submit feedback to the NYRR organization but the required category menu didn’t pop up so the submission failed. After looking at the form on the web site it’s clear there is no category for TCSNewYorkCityMarathon anyways. Clicking on support within TCSNewYorkCityMarathon Store just sends you to the TCS web site, nothing specific to TCSNewYorkCityMarathon . This might be a great app for the runners or for other features, but not being to report a problem is a big problem in and of itself.

Was better off with desktop web site

I used TCSNewYorkCityMarathon as a spectator, and the key for spectators is to be able to follow runners real-time so we can meet them on the route and cheer. The desktop web does this well by tracking runners on a map that shows their estimated location updating real-time on a map. All TCSNewYorkCityMarathon does it show me the splits, leaving me to do all sorts of calculations on my own to predict where someone I am following is. There is no technical reason why the desktop map tracking couldn't have been done on the mobile app.

Lots of information and a few problems

I was looking at TCSNewYorkCityMarathon and as a runner, there was nothing on the menu saying: Your Information.

Turns out I wasn’t logged in. Which I could only do by going to the Settings item on the menu. Not obvious.

It would have been helpful to see on the home screen a button next to “Running? Log in to see your confirmation form.”

Also, the most painful problem, for some reason “paste” is disabled on the password field when you log in. For those of us who use password managers, we rely on copying a password from the manager app and pasting it into the password field. Very frustrating to have to bring my laptop over and show the password which I then have to type on the phone.

Please enable “paste” in the password field.
